Princeton's WordNet
gyraladjective
relating to or associated with or comprising a convolution of the brain
"the gyral sulcus"
Wiktionary
gyraladjective
Of or pertaining to a gyrus
gyraladjective
Moving circularly or spirally; gyratory; whirling.
Wikipedia
gyral
In neuroanatomy, a gyrus (pl. gyri) is a ridge on the cerebral cortex. It is generally surrounded by one or more sulci (depressions or furrows; sg. sulcus). Gyri and sulci create the folded appearance of the brain in humans and other mammals.

Webster Dictionary
Gyraladjective
moving in a circular path or way; whirling; gyratory
Gyraladjective
pertaining to a gyrus, or convolution
Etymology: [See Gyre.]
